Johanna Crespin, LCSW
Founder, Clinical Director & Psychotherapist
Johanna Crespin is a licensed clinical social worker with advanced training in trauma, perinatal and postpartum mental health, LGBTQIA+ affirming care, women’s mental health, and support for neurodiverse clients. She received her clinical training through a top-ranked graduate program and has extensive experience working in crisis response, emergency mental health, and community-based care.
​
Her approach blends evidence-based therapies including Gottman Method, Emotionally Focused Therapy (EFT), somatic and trauma-informed work to help clients better understand their emotions, relationships, and nervous systems in a way that feels grounded, supportive, and practical for everyday life.
​
Johanna is especially passionate about supporting overwhelmed parents, individuals navigating trauma and identity, and couples who want to feel more connected and understood. She offers a warm, compassionate space where clients can slow down, feel safe being fully themselves, and begin creating meaningful, lasting change.
David Crespin, ASW
Co-Founder & Associate Therapist
David Crespin is an Associate Clinical Social Worker and co-founder of Therapy Turtle who specializes in supporting fathers, parents, couples, and families navigating stress, relationship challenges, and intergenerational trauma.
​
His background includes emergency mental health, suicide prevention services, community mental health therapy, child welfare work, and father-focused community programming. David has extensive experience working alongside children, parents, and families in both clinical and community settings, giving him a deep understanding of family dynamics, emotional wellness, and the challenges many people carry behind the scenes.
​
David’s approach is warm, grounded, and relationship-focused. He integrates Internal Family Systems (IFS), solution-focused therapy, family systems approaches, and couples work to help clients better understand themselves, strengthen communication, and build healthier, more connected relationships.

Our Sessions
Sessions are 55 minutes and available both in person in Carlsbad and virtually throughout California. In-person therapy is offered in a calm, supportive space designed to help you slow down, feel grounded, and fully focus on yourself. Optional on-site childcare is available through our partnership with The Cove for an additional cost.
